Back problems

by martica43, Mar 18, 2008 02:49PM
My husband has evidence of a transitional lumbosacral junction.  Multilevel degenerative disc disease with disc desiccation and disc bulges.  He also has a degenerative facet arthropathy as well.  Prominence of the epidural fat is noted at the L5-S1 level which results in some compression of the thecal sac.
He is also being diagnosed with peripheral neuropathy////  He is having lots of problems when he stands up. After two or three minutes his legs start shaking and he has to look for a place to sit or lean. Any suggestions?

Your husband is having all these problems due to a possible compression of the nerve roots at the lower lumbar level. He will need to get this compression treated. Conservative means of management are not that helpful. He will have to think of surgical correction of the condition. The spinal surgeon may think of repairing the spine with fusion.
